  • ... that Bierlachs is a variant of Germany's national card game, Skat, that is predominantly played for beer in pubs and restaurants?
    Sources: "Das ist eine Abart des Skats, wie sie vorwiegend im Restaurant beliebt ist" and "Das ist dann der Verlierer, der eine Lage für die Skatrunde ausgeben muss. Meist handelt es sich um eine Lage Bier..." in Lehnhoff, Karl (1995). Das Skatspiel. Eine Einführung (= Falken TaschenBuch 60151). Falken Taschenbuch-Verlag, Niedernhausen/Ts., ISBN 3-635-60151-9); and "Bierlachs ist eine Kneipenregel" in Baumann, Stan. Einführung in das Skat (pdf) at www.skatroid.com
